In this episode of the Successful Barrister, Marc Whitehead & Diana Berry share how to offer Unreasonable Hospitality for the benefit of your law firm, inspired by the bestselling book by Will Guidara. Hear how hiring shapes the culture of your law firm, why unreasonable hospitality is not hard or expensive to provide, why you should let your team members lead more meetings, how to commit to one hospitality improvement for the year, and how to get your team to abide by your nonnegotiables.
